Introduction
The TrueRC BARDpole-SMA 868 MHz is a high-performance planar bazooka dipole antenna, engineered through a collaboration between TrueRC and BARD. It is specifically designed for the TBS Crossfire system and other 868 MHz radio control systems, aiming to maximize the range and reliability of your control link for FPV and UAV applications. This antenna offers a superior solution for pilots demanding extended operational distances and a stable connection.

Technical specifications
- Brand: TrueRC
- Model: BARDpole-SMA
- Frequency: 868 MHz
- Type: Planar Bazooka Dipole Antenna
- Gain: 2.2dBi
- Bandwidth: 850MHz-890MHz
- Weight: 11.0g
- Size: 280mm x 7mm
- Connector: SMA
- Designed for: TBS Crossfire and other 868 MHz systems
